Certain City Council concerns that have arisen can be alleviated <br />by doing a couple ofthings including: <br /> <br />] . As the agreed upon reimbursement is tied to projected costs, tie the reimbursement to actual <br />costs (TIF eligible) submitted. Remember, a submission of receipts by the Developer is required <br />for all eligible costs prior to reimbursement. This would be included in the development <br />agreement written by the City's bond counsel. <br /> <br />2. The City can negotiate that total revenues received are commensurate with total costs incurred. <br /> <br />3. If the City moves forward, at that point it would allow the Developer to submit plans and specs to <br />the County and get a relatively accurate projection of project valuation. Again reimbursement <br />can be structured to vary with certain assumptions and be tied to actual values. <br /> <br />We look forward to working with you on this project.
